Schitt's Creek
Schitt's Creek is a Canadian television sitcom created by Dan and Eugene Levy that premiered on CBC Television on January 13, 2015. The series follows the Roses, a wealthy family who suddenly find themselves broke and forced to move to the titular town of Schitt's Creek, which they once bought as a joke.
The series stars Eugene Levy, Catherine O'Hara, Annie Murphy, Chris Elliott, Emily Hampshire, Noah Reid, and Jennifer Robertson.
Schitt's Creek was met with critical acclaim and became one of the most popular shows on CBC. It has been praised for its writing, characters, and acting. The series has won numerous awards, including nine Canadian Screen Awards. Trailer Park Boys
The Trailer Park Boys is a Canadian mockumentary television series created and directed by Mike Clattenburg. The show focuses on the misadventures of a group of trailer park residents, some of whom are ex-convicts, living in the fictional Sunnyvale Trailer Park in Dartmouth, Nova Scotia.
The series is a continuation of Clattenburg's 1999 film of the same name, which he co-wrote and directed with fellow actor John Paul Tremblay, who also stars in the series. Robb Wells and Mike Smith, who also star in the series, co-wrote the screenplay for the film with Clattenburg.
The show has been nominated for 14 Gemini Awards, winning six. The show was renewed for an eighth and ninth season on March 27, 2014, which started airing on April 18, 2015, and February 7, 2016, respectively. On March 28, 2016, it was announced that the ninth season would be the last of the series.

Orphan Black
Orphan Black is a Canadian science fiction television series that premiered on March 30, 2013, on Space. The series was created by Graeme Manson and John Fawcett, starring Tatiana Maslany as several identical people who are clones. The series focuses on Sarah Manning, a woman who assumes the identity of one of her fellow clones, Elizabeth Childs, after witnessing Childs' suicide. The series raises issues about the moral and ethical implications of human cloning and its effect on issues of personal identity.
The series has been well-received by critics, with Maslany's performance specifically being praised. She has won several awards for her portrayal of multiple characters, including a Critics' Choice Television Award, a TCA Award, two Canadian Screen Awards, and a Primetime Emmy Award. The series has also received numerous nominations, including fourteen Gemini Awards and ten Canadian Screen Awards.
